I've known Mike for a little over a year, the only picture that looks like the current Mike is the upper left, that's why it's first. The 30 pound striped bass he's holding was wrestled from the Ditch on his birthday a few years ago. A 30 pound striper from the Ditch, even before I practically forced Mike to switch to braids...pretty impressive! Upper right is a fish Mike describes as "near 40" pound striper! It's a fine specimen, taken according to Mike at the Vineyard on one of those nights where many striped bass between 25-40 pounds were taken....where was I?!?! To the left is Mike with a 29 pound striper he caught on one of his buddy Brad's Hawg Hunter poppers...either a tribute to Mike or to Brad's plug making skills...I'll gamble it was a mix of the two!
